2014-04-03 2 views
4

작곡가와 함께 사용하기 위해 module을 꾸리려고합니다. 올바른 작성자 파일이 있고 작성자와 함께 설치할 수 있지만 "@dev"버전 지시문 또는 최소 안정성 개발자를 통해 dev 릴리스를 사용해야한다고 지정할 때만 가능합니다. 리포를 마스터 릴리스로 볼 수 있도록 패키징하는 데 문제가 있습니다.작곡가에서 master 브랜치에 대한 별칭 설정하기

나는 작곡가 document about aliases을 찾았는데 내 경우에는 그렇게 보이지만 작동시키지는 못한다. my composer.json의 Heres는 해당 부 :

기준에도
"extra": { 
    "branch-alias": { 
     "dev-master": "1.0" 
    } 
} 

은을 heres 내 주요 프로젝트 합성기 파일로부터 필요 :

"require": { 
    "misterglass/kohana-twig" : "1.*" 
}, 

작곡가의 실제 오류 :

1 문제 - 요청한 패키지 misterglass/kohana-twig 1. *을 (를) 찾을 수 없습니다.

답변

4

#composer IRC 채널의 유용한 사람들에 따르면 별칭은 다른 버전을 서로 연결하고 안정성을 지정하지 않는 것입니다.

작곡가가 안정적이라고 생각하려면 태그를 추가해야합니다.이 태그는 github의 command line 또는 creating a release에서 할 수 있습니다.